When did Hitler declare war on the US?

Hitler declared war on the USA on 11 December 1941, during a Reichstag speech in Berlin.

Why didnt US declare war on Germany during World War 2?

Germany, Italy and the other minor Axis nations. The only nation the US did declare war on was Japan, the day after Japan attacked the US Naval Base at Pearl Harbor. Three days after the US declared war on Japan, Germany and Italy declared war against the US. That was enough to bring about a state of war between the US and Germany and Italy. There was no need for Congress to declare war back.
